I. Product Overview

The IDM JQ380 Trunking Intercom Companion is a smart communication device specifically designed for extreme environments. It connects to smartphones via a magnetic USB interface for rapid pairing, and can still achieve stable and reliable intercom communication through the 400MHz PDT trunking system in areas without network coverage. It not only supports the individual call and group call functions of traditional two-way radios, but also works in deep synergy with smartphones to enable visualized member positioning, status management, and encrypted short message transmission, while retaining the professional trunking intercom capability for standalone use without a phone. This perfectly addresses critical communication needs during public network outages in scenarios such as outdoor operations, emergency rescue, and industrial dispatch, making it a versatile communication solution for professional users in complex environments.

2.3 PDT Digital Trunking Intercom System

2.3.1 Rich Communication Modes:

  • Private Call: One-to-one voice communication, suitable for private conversations.
  • Group Call: Simultaneous multi-party conversation, suitable for team collaboration.
  • All Call: Broadcast notification for issuing emergency instructions.
  • Broadcast Call: Only the master unit speaks while all other devices receive, ensuring instructions are conveyed without error.

2.3.2 Channel Management and Encryption:

  • Flexible Digital/Analog Channel Switching: Meets communication requirements across different frequency bands.
  • AES 256-bit Voice and SMS Encryption: Ensures the security of communication content, preventing eavesdropping and data leakage.

2.3.3 Remote Control Functions:

  • Remote Monitoring: Activates the device microphone via command to obtain real-time on-site audio.
  • Remote Kill and Revive: In the event of device loss or theft, the device can be remotely killed to prevent misuse; it can be reactivated via remote command (Revive).

2.4 Short Message Communication

2.4 Short Message Communication

2.4.1 Flexible Short Message Functions:

  • Individual, Group, and All Call SMS: Supports text transmission and reception, suitable for rapid notifications.
  • IP Acknowledged SMS: Ensures successful message delivery, suitable for important information transmission.
  • IP Unacknowledged SMS: No receipt required, suitable for bulk message sending.

2.4.2 Data Transparent Transmission and File Transfer:

  • Small File Transfer: Small files such as images and text can be transmitted via short messages.
  • Transparent Data Transparent Transmission: Supports transparent transmission of sensor data and control commands, meeting industrial control requirements.

2.6 Contact List Function

  • The contact list registers communication parameters such as the frequency point of each terminal. When contact with another terminal is needed, this terminal will modify its own communication parameters to match, enabling temporary intercom communication. After the intercom session ends, or when the session times out, this terminal will restore its own parameters.

4. Application Scenarios

4.1 Application Scenario 1: Public Safety and Emergency Rescue

4.1.1 Scenario Description

In emergency response scenarios such as disaster rescue, police operations, and firefighting, traditional communication methods (e.g., cellular networks) often fail due to damaged base stations or network congestion. The IDM JQ380 Trunking Intercom Companion, by integrating RTK positioning, short message communication, and the PDT digital trunking system, ensures rapid information transmission and precise positioning during emergencies, providing robust support for public safety and rescue operations.

4.1.2 Application Case

(1). Solution: The rescue command center equips frontline rescue teams with the IDM JQ380 Trunking Intercom Companion. Through the device's RTK positioning system, the real-time locations of rescue personnel can be uploaded to the command center's dispatch platform. The device's group call and all-call functions enable the command center to conduct unified dispatch and issue instructions to multiple rescue teams.

(2). Outcomes:

  • Real-time location tracking reduces the risk of rescue personnel getting lost.
  • In areas without signal coverage, casualty information and supply requirements can be transmitted via short messages, improving rescue efficiency.
  • The remote monitoring function helps the command center understand the on-site environment during critical moments and respond quickly.
